Abstract
A device for providing illumination in conjunction with a sprinkler system has a body with an opening through it and at least one appendage extending from the body. The device takes on the appearance of a living thing, such as a flower, creature, or three-dimensional art.
The opening in the body allows for the passage of liquid from the sprinkler system through the illuminator and provides a means for mounting the device near plants and flowers. A light source, preferably a light emitting diode, is embedded in the device itself and provides the illumination source.
The opening includes a roughened surface along a portion of its length, which helps to refract the light emitted from the light source and adds to the quality of the display. A pivoting head assembly allows a user to adjust the pattern of liquid spray and also provides an easy means of maintenance.

10. An illuminator comprising:
-
a clear molded plastic solid body having an outer surface and opposed first and second ends; a tubular passageway in said body extending along an axis between said first and second ends for conducting water between said first and second ends; a plurality of appendages attached to and extending away from said body, each of said appendages further extending along an axis and having a top surface and a bottom surface; and a single embedded light source mounted within said body adjacent said passageway between said first and second ends and disposed between said first and second ends to illuminate the illuminator, whereby, light emitted by the light source is caused to be dispersed by the passage of water through the passageway. - View Dependent Claims (11, 12, 13, 14, 15, 16, 17, 18, 19, 20, 21)
